East Midlands Railway

About
East Midlands Trains is a train company based in the United Kingdom. It operates services from London to the East Midlands, Yorkshire, and the North West. East Midlands Trains operates a fleet of Class 158, Class 156, Class 170, Class 222 and Class 180 diesel multiple units, as well as Class 222 Meridian electric multiple units. East Midlands Trains also off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, and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, and a range of food and drink options. The most popular routes for East Midlands Trains are London to Nottingham, Sheffield, and Leeds.

Complete guide to Derby

Things to do in Derby

Discover the best of Derby —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ect Derby trip today.

  • Must visit

Derby Museum and Art Gallery

Derby’s leading museum with art, archaeology, and natural history, best known for its important Joseph Wright collection.

  • Must visit

Museum of Making at Derby Silk Mill

Excellent museum of making in a restored silk mill, exploring Derby’s industrial innovation with interactive displays and river views.

  • Recommended

Pickford's House Museum

Historic Georgian house with period rooms and changing displays, offering an intimate look at local life and Derby’s past residents.

Pound sterling (£)

Moderate for the UK. Hotels and dining are usually cheaper than London, while local buses and casual meals stay fairly affordable for tourists.

Average meal costs

Budget
£8-12 for fast food or a simple meal.
Mid-range
£18-30 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
£50+ per person for upscale dining.
Coffee
£3-4 for a cappuccino.

Tipping culture

Tipping is modest. In restaurants, 10-12.5% is common if service is not included. Round up for taxis. Cafes usually do not require tips, but spare change is appreciated.
